C++ Motor contorls

So this is a really simple question. How do you control the value of the victors and jaguars in C++? I can't seem to find any documentation of the functions so I'm a little confused. I would think it would be something like:

myvictor.set();........ or
myjag.set();.....

I'm pretty familiar with C++, I'm just not sure what functions are already created for these and what arguments need to be passed. Thanks for the help.

Re: C++ Motor contorls

Yes, you are correct. Setting both a jag and a victor look like the following:

Code:
myVictor.Set(0.5);
myJag.Set(0.5);
Where the parameter is a floating point number between -1.0 and 1.0.

Whenever you don't know which function to call, take a look at either the WPILib source code or the doxygen documentation. It will tell you which classes can run what.
